IntSum is a character-mode MSDOS program for viewing the Interrupt List.
It supports Release 45 and later, and will also work with earlier releases
which follow the same file format.  It has the following features (some of
which are not yet implemented, or not PROPERLY implemented, in this
preliminary release of the program):

    -> Automatically supports current screen size in rows (it will work
       properly with screens wider than 80 columns, but doesn't use the
       extra width for anything).
    -> IntSum automatically generates its own indexed reference file,
       the first time that it is run.  The INTPRINT summary is not used.
    -> Display colors may be set via entries in a configuration file.
       (not yet available).
    -> There are NO size limits on reference or listing files.
    -> Supports single listing file as well as separated listing files.
       (not yet available).
    -> Is thoroughly tested and guaranteed bug-free (not yet implemented <g>).
    -> Uses a superset of the older INTERVUE.EXE commands.

                        *BUGS* ?!?!?  _WHAT_ Bugs???

This release of IntSum was rushed a bit to be ready for the June release
of the List, so very little testing has been done.  Therefore, a number
of features are missing, and very likely there are numerous undetected
bugs scattered around the program.

Some of the known omissions and absent features are (this list is not
necessarily in priority order):

    -> <S>earch does not work in the list files (only in the reference file).
    -> <R>epeat Last Search is not yet available.
    -> Searches should be non-case-sensitive.
    -> Home/End keys should be supported.
    -> Configuration file is not yet implemented.  You're stuck with my
       colors unless you feel like hacking the EXE file.
    -> Save Current Topic to File is not yet available.
    -> Combined-file support is not available (although you can rename
       the combined file to INTERRUP.A and move INTERRUP.B somewhere
       else, and it will have the same effect).
    -> Following cross-references to other topics in the IntList and
       FarCalls lists is a dream that is still in the pondering stage.
